[edit]Etymology
[edit]From Proto-Albanian *kryœ < *krœ̅n < *krōna, from Proto-Indo-European *ḱroh₂snom (“head”) < *ḱerh₂-. Compare Ancient Greek κρανίον (kraníon, “skull”).[1]

[edit]Noun
[edit]krye n (plural krerë, definite kreu, definite plural krerët)
- (anatomy) head, cranium
- (figurative) brains
- (figurative) life
- top or main part of an object
- spring of a river
- beginning or start of something
- honorable seat or place
- most important person in a group
